Across TCGA patient cohorts, PIBF1 RNA expression is significantly associated with the protein abundance of many other proteins, with 15,431 significant associations in total. PDAC shows the largest number of these associations.

The most reproducible PIBF1-associated proteins across cancer lineages are GPALPP1, CHAMP1, and DIS3. Each is linked with PIBF1 in more than 6 cancer types. Because this analysis shows association rather than direction, both PIBF1-to-partner and partner-to-PIBF1 results are reported.

Each partner links to its own Q-omics profile. The scatter plot shows the strongest example, PIBF1 versus GPALPP1 in COAD, with a Pearson correlation of 0.44.
